Transaction 6a1a2537b3143a39eadc35d992414718605941c7e1fef107a23dab54d9e0ec64

1 Input
2 Outputs
  • 6a1a2537b3143a39eadc35d992414718605941c7e1fef107a23dab54d9e0ec64:0
  • value  66550000
    address  3LWn41Ne48eEwW8CT9F8oCfpu6YuXgDfxv
  • 6a1a2537b3143a39eadc35d992414718605941c7e1fef107a23dab54d9e0ec64:1
  • value  7394511866
    address  326S41rzPygFuX1tLK4Uiw1QkFcsAxeSdJ